Last week, Becker’s Hospital Review posted an update on the still developing story of Cerner’s impersonation scheme.

According to the article, written by Erin Dietsche; the fifth person to plead guilty in the $9.5 million scheme posing as Cerner Corporation (under their registered business name called Cerner LLC) was Albert Davis.  Albert, along with the other four individuals involved are now facing a 20 year imprisonment without parole in addition to restitution fines.
